Twist Rate and Its Consequences
This video delves into the intricacies of rifling twist rates in firearms, explaining how they are designed and their impact on projectile stability and performance. It highlights that while bullet length is a more critical factor than weight for determining optimal twist rate, factors like barrel length, propellant type, and land/groove dimensions also play significant roles. The discussion emphasizes that for most civilian shooters, minor variations in twist rate have negligible effects, but precision shooters and military applications benefit from optimization.
